A distributed local Kalman consensus filter for traffic estimation: design, analysis and validation
This thesis proposes a distributed local Kalman consensus filter (DLKCF) for large-scale multi-agent traffic density estimation. The switching mode model (SMM) describes the traffic dynamics on a stretch of roadway, and the model dynamics are linear within each mode. The error dynamics of the …
